Output e673dc03a97935fd134c39ef61e6cfa9d372fe96abc81be387151e670a6f4eb7:0

value
3680510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31cf15d73cc1616550582ec3f3e0f17639fab78e OP_EQUAL
address
36EP7UzTZ5XqKPEdxpZN7YwHtdd2dixNyS
transaction
e673dc03a97935fd134c39ef61e6cfa9d372fe96abc81be387151e670a6f4eb7
spent
true